detent
detent definition
de·tent (dē′tent′; also di tent′)
noun
Mech. a part that stops or releases a movement, as a catch for controlling the striking of a clock
Etymology: Fr détente < détendre, to relax, unbend < dé- (L dis-), from + tendre, to stretch: see tend
